  • Title

    The research on fuzzy PI self-setting control for Motor-type ELSD

  • Abstract
    This paper discusses the working principle and basic structure of electronically controlled limited slip differential (ELSD). And then, it designs the fuzzy PI self-setting controller for Motor-type ELSD. The simulation and rig test showed that this controller can adjust the limited-slip performance of ELSD according to the driving condition of vehicle. It is beneficial to the application and promotion of ELSD.
